Job Summary

The City of Würzburg is seeking a dedicated Head of Department for Building Automation and Operations Engineering to join the Building Construction division. In this role, you will provide professional leadership and team management, ensuring the efficient and compliant operation of technical building systems, with a primary focus on he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) systems. Your day-to-day responsibilities include monitoring and optimizing building automation and control systems (MSR), managing maintenance and repair budgets, and serving as the primary point of contact for municipal departments and external service providers. This position is ideal for a proactive leader who excels in cost-conscious management and cross-functional collaboration. You will play a vital role in maintaining the city's infrastructure, supported by a stable, permanent contract within the public service sector.
